Bhagat Singh Koshiyari

Bhagat Singh Koshiyari is an Indian politician. He was the leader of the opposition of the Uttarakhand Legislative Assembly from 2002 to 2007. He had earlier served as the second Chief Minister of Uttarakhand, previously Uttaranchal under his administration.

Birth and early life

Bhagat Singh Koshyari was born in Almora on June 17, 1942. He completed his basic education in Almora and went on to receive a masters degree in English Literature from the University of Agra.

Political career

He joined the RSS. He took part in the struggle against the Emergency and was imprisoned. In 2000, he was appointed minister of Energy, Irrigation, Law, and Legislative Affairs of the newly created state of Uttaranchal. In 2001 he replaced Nityanand Swami as the chief minister. He has also served as the President of the Bharatiya Janata Party of his state. As a result of his party's defeat in the 2002 Assembly elections, he resigned as the chief minister and became the leader of the opposition of the Uttaranchal Legislative Assembly.

Despite the BJP's victory in the 2007 Assembly elections in Uttarakhand, Koshiyari was deprived of the Chief Minister's post by his chief rival, Bhuwan Chandra Khanduri. Media reports have cited that the BJP's central leadership did not have confidence in Koshiyari's administrative capabilities, despite his support from the RSS and a majority of the elected MLA's.
